Cover Story: The inaugural edition of the International Conference on Interdisciplinary Approaches and Emerging Trends in Pharmaceutical Doctoral Research: Innovation and Integration, held from July 7–9, 2025, at the “Pius Brînzeu” Center, was a landmark event for the academic and research community in the healthcare field. Organized by the Doctoral School of Pharmacy in a hybrid format—both online and on-site—the conference brought together PhD students, faculty members, and distinguished guests from Romania and abroad. Participants had the opportunity to attend lectures delivered by prominent figures in the field, who provided valuable insights into emerging trends and interdisciplinary approaches in healthcare research. At the same time, PhD students presented current research topics and results, demonstrating professionalism, scientific rigor, and a commitment to innovation.
